What this number means.

Dean of Students in Providence pulls a median of $103,000 at mid-career, with a top-quartile band reaching $121,540 and the top 10% at $142,140. Pay in Providence runs about 3% above the national baseline. $121,540 is what top-quartile Dean of Students pay looks like in Providence. Don't undersell.
